For those of you reading this blog closely, you might well be wondering why we used a Smith Press today (don’t touch the weight machines!). The reason is simple: Our trainer wanted us to improve our range of movement, and the Smith Press helps achieve this by helping us understand just how far we can go down. It’s unlikely that we’ll use this piece of equipment much except to help us improve our range of motion, and I’d anticipate more work w/the bar in the coming weeks.
